Latest Patents
Lan Lee's latest patents include a display driving method, a display driver chip, and a liquid crystal display device. The display driving method involves controlling the display device to show first bit-plane data while managing the loading duration of subsequent data. This innovative approach effectively reduces the cost of data driving and improves the display quality of liquid crystal devices. Additionally, his patent for a display control circuit applies to a liquid crystal on silicon (LCoS) panel, which includes a pixel memory array circuit and a driving circuit. This design enhances the modulation of pixel data, providing better display voltage to each pixel unit.
